Rexy eyes Malaysian coaches abroad to replace Nova at BAM
The BA of Malaysia (BAM) is considering overseas-based Malaysian coaches, including Yap Kim Hock, Tan Bin Shen, and Lee Wan Wah, to replace Nova Widianto as the mixed doubles head coach for the upcoming Asian Games. Rexy Mainaky stated that several Malaysians are being considered for the position, with a decision expected after the Asian Games in Aichi-Nagoya from Sept 19-Oct 4.
Kim Hock is currently coaching at the Zhengzhou Badminton Academy in China, while Bin Shen serves as the Hong Kong men's doubles coach and Wan Wah is contracted to Japan until 2028. Teo Kok Siang has already started his international duties as the new mixed doubles coach, flying to the China Masters in Shenzhen on his first day of work.
